I did actually bookmark your original post on it, because I intended to get around to having a think about it. Is it pretty secure? It looks bloody brilliant. All my cats go out (besides the new kitten) and it would be amazing to see where they go.
 
It is secure but we use easy break collars as she does seem to loose one every couple of months. So there is always the chance of her getting it caught and loosing it but better that than loosing her if she got stuck somewhere with it. The GPS tracker is more of an issue as that has to be worn on the back so is on a kind of harness and that doesn't break easily, so I'm more concerned about sending her out with that on.
